Does anyone know where I can get an Omega Chromega B Dichroic power supply for my color enlarger? Also, is there a way to make one from scratch and if so, does anyone know how? It's apparently an 27 volt 75 wattes AC power supply.

24 v tx options

27 V is not too far off of 24 V. 24V ac is a very common industrial control voltage for pulling in relay coils, etc. Look in an electronics/surplus shop that sells 24V international multitap control tranformer. They have the primary wound for 110,117,125, 220, 240, and 277 volts typically. If you live in a 117/120V area, then hook it up using the 110V terminal. The secondary voltage should be very close to 27V. The change from the 27V supply to a few volts low will likely mean that all of your past filter settings will be off, but if the bulb burns a few volts below its rating it should last longer as a trade off.

True enough. Halogen bulbs (which I believe is what you are running) need to run hot and will tend to darken (get black deposits inside) if run at too low a voltage. A little low will probably not make a difference.
